Lot 258

1794 S-49 R2. NGC graded VF-30. Attractive glossy chocolate brown and steel blending to dark chocolate in protected areas. A glass reveals extremely fine roughness in protected areas, strongest at ED-ST, but overall this cent has excellent eye appeal. The only mark is a diagonal nick in the field under the tip of the chin. M-LDS, Breen state II late. A very strong die crack extends from the rim down through the E in LIBERTY into the hair below. The obverse is centered on the planchet but the reverse is slightly misaligned to K-3 causing some weakness on the tops of AMERICA. Our grade is F15. The attribution and Mervis provenance are shown on the NGC label.
Estimated Value $2,000-UP.
Ex Greg Hannigan 5/2012-Adam Mervis, Heritage 1/10/2014:2483.


 
Realized $2,703
